John Ireland
Breathwork Facilitator – Educator – Sound & Movement Practitioner
John Ireland is the founder of BREATHWORK HQ, where he supports individuals and groups to reconnect with the power of their breath through functional breathing, somatic movement, sound, and meditation. With over a decade of experience, John guides people navigating stress, emotional overwhelm, and performance challenges—recognising the breath as our most direct pathway to nervous system regulation and transformation.
Certified in Oxygen Advantage, Apnea Survival, Breathless Expeditions, Seven Directions Breathwork, and Cold Water Immersion, John integrates science, somatics, and embodied practices to restore balance and resilience. His work centers on nervous system regulation through diaphragmatic breathing, movement, and orientation practices, helping clients release tension, expand awareness, and return to a grounded, coherent state.
Through techniques that awaken the diaphragm, open the thoracic cavity, and harmonise breath with sound and stillness, John facilitates spaces where emotional regulation and embodied presence arise naturally. As the nervous system settles, energy and clarity return—allowing the body to operate from alignment and ease.
John offers one-on-one sessions, small group facilitation, and corporate workshops, as well as training and coaching for those seeking deeper understanding and integration of breath and nervous system health in work, life, and performance.
